  • Abstract
    It is important to generate and evaluate disassembly paths in product design stages for reducing the recycling and repairing costs of products. This paper proposes a method for generating the disassembly paths automatically by using CAD data. The method is efficient especially to generate the disassembly paths of the design objects got by modifying the original ones whose disassembly paths have been generated before. In the method, the disassembly paths of such modified design objects are generated efficiently by using those of the original ones. Based on the method, the authors developed a software tool integrated with a CAD system and performed an experiment using the tool
